Factors that Affect Solar Panel Costs in Elfers

Although the average cost of a solar system in Elfers is $12,515, your actual cost may differ. There are several factors that can have a sizable impact on the cost of a residential solar panel installation. Below are some of the more important things to keep in mind.

Solar Equipment

When it comes to estimating the cost of a solar panel system in Elfers, one of the most crucial factors is the size of the system you need. Solar systems are sized by kilowatts (kW) and are mainly based on your home’s energy consumption, which you can determine by looking at past energy bills. Your total cost can increase by about $3,210 for each additional kilowatt you need.The type of solar panels and equipment you want is another factor that will greatly impact costs. Solar panels that are more efficient, like monocrystalline panels, tend to cost more. Furthermore, solar equipment goes beyond just the solar panels themselves. You’ll also need to make decisions about the kind of racks used to mount the panels, inverters, solar batteries, etc. It’s important to take all of this into consideration when looking for a solar system that’s in your budget.

Solar Financing Terms

For some homeowners, paying for a solar system out of pocket can be a challenge. Solar loans are offered by most installers in Elfers, which can lower, or in some cases totally eliminate, your upfront costs to make solar more accessible.When estimating your overall cost, you should also calculate the interest you’ll pay if you opt for a solar loan. Also, paying more upfront can reduce the total interest paid over time.

Solar Panel Installation Company

The solar panel installation company you pick will influence your total cost to adopt solar power. Different companies will charge different amounts for the equipment and labor.You may come across national solar installers that have lower prices because of their bigger brand name and access to bulk pricing, or you might see small, local installation companies offering deals or promotions to compete with those major players.

Should I lease or buy solar panels in Elfers?

Leasing solar panels can be an option if you can’t afford to pay upfront or secure a solar loan, but since you don’t own the system, you can’t take advantage of many solar incentives. Also your home value won’t increase, so you’ll have less savings over time. If you can afford to buy a solar system upfront, then buying is the better option if you want the most financial benefits from going solar.

How many solar panels should I get to power my home?

To figure out what solar panel system size you need, you should find out how much energy your home needs and how much sunlight your home gets. For a general estimate, however, since each panel can generally produce about 250 to 400 watt-hours per hour, the average household will need 20 to 35 panels.
